Lee College is one of the best schools in the United States for getting a degree in drafting & design engineering technology. Located in the small city of Baytown, Lee College is a public college with a moderately-sized student population. A Best Colleges rank of #89 out of 2,217 colleges nationwide means Lee College is a great college overall.
There were roughly 116 drafting & design engineering technology students who graduated with this degree at Lee College in the most recent year we have data available. Degree recipients from the drafting & design engineering technology major at Lee College make $9,886 above the standard graduate in this field shortly after graduation.
